A STUDY ON THE FERTILITY REGULATION AND DEMOGRAPHIC CHARACTERISTICS OF ELIGIBLE WOMEN IN KOREAN-AMERICAN

Abstract
The objective of this study is to figure out the status of family planning, reproductive health and general characteristics associated with demography and to assess the potential need of providing family planning and reproductive health services for Korean-American in Los Angeles. We collected all the data for the cases attending Family Planning Clinic of Koyro Health Foundation in L.A. providing family planning services, comprehensive prenatal services and family life education. There were 737 cases in which met the eligibility requirement for -the study.
In age distribution of women visitor at Family Planning Clinic for contraceptive services, it ranges from below the age 24 to over.45, and the women in the age 30-34 constituted the largest proportion or 35.7 percent. The mean age of women was 33.5--3.9.
In the level of educational attainment _of the women, 2.3 percent of the women graduated the primary and middle school, 21.4 percent of the women completed the high school, and the largest proportion (76.3 percent) of the women was occupied by those with junior college and university. The mean year of educational attainment in the women was 14.8
1.9.
In the age distribution of age at marriage in women, 98.2 percent of the,, women was married age at 20-29years, and the mean age at marriage of the women was 24.6=2.6.
The contraceptive practice rate of the married women was 84.5 percent and ¢¥15.5 percent of the women were nonuser at the points of visiting to the clinic but received contraceptive services. The highest proportion by contraceptive methods was condoms (47.6 percent, and 14.0 percent in oral pills and 7.2 percent in spermicides.
The mean duration of contraceptive use was 3.32 years. The number of total child birth in the women was 1.38(son: 0.67, daughter: 0.71)_ The induced abortion experience rate of the women was 62.8 percent, and an average number of pregnancy was 2.74, and 1.38 in induced abortion and 0.07 in spontaneous abortion. The level of pregnancy wastage was 49.5 per 100 pregnancies in the women.
